A haunting collection of software that lets the community control RGB LEDs together! This project creates a complete pipeline where multiple users can submit color changes through a web interface, bringing shared lighting experiences to life - perfect for interactive displays, community art projects, or spooky collaborative lighting effects.
Web Frontend → Flask API → ESP32 Firmware → RGB LEDs
The system consists of three main components working together:
ESP32 C++ Application
- Runs on an ESP32 development board
- Listens for color commands over USB serial
- Controls RGB LED strips connected to the board
- Built with Arduino framework and PlatformIO
- Handles RGB color formats
Python Flask API
- REST API that bridges web and hardware
- Receives color requests from the web frontend
- Communicates with ESP32 via USB serial
- Starts a webssocket to communicate with OBS
- Handles user tracking and logging
- Auto-detects ESP32 connections
- Supports RGB colors
React Web Interface
- Modern React application built with Vite
- User-friendly color picker interface
- Deployed with Cloudflare workers
- Sends color commands to the middleware API
- Real-time color preview and control
